Dr Jo Hodgekins is a Clinical Senior Lecturer at the University of East Anglia (UEA) and a researcher in NIHR ARC East of England’s Mental Health and Wellbeing theme.

Jo is a Clinical Psychologist and she collaborates with Early Intervention and Youth services in Norfolk and Suffolk NHS Foundation Trust. For the past 15 years, Jo has been involved in research with people with psychosis and young people who may be at risk of developing psychosis. She has a particular interest in using psychological interventions to promote hope and improve social and functional outcomes for people who may be at risk of long-term social disability following mental health difficulties. Jo is also interested in the way in which social recovery outcomes may be measured and developed an adapted version of the UK Time Use Survey for this purpose.
